• OPTIONAL TOUR: Discover the Refuge of the Hummingbird Tail of a Spatula! . Hours subject to availability of space. booking in advance is recommended.
Located in the Gulch Cajuache, only a few hours of Chachapoyas, this retreat is a paradise for nature lovers and bird watching. Here you can admire the hummingbird queue spatula (Loddigesia mirabilis), a unique species of Peru, famous for its queue extraordinary, that measured twice his height and ends up in disk blue-violet! In addition, in their gardens with flowers and water, you'll have the opportunity to observe other species of hummingbirds.
Hike to the Refuge: From Chachapoyas, we will take a transport to the Broken Cajuache, followed by a 2 hours hike up to the refuge, where you can enjoy nature and relax in the natural pools.
Refreshing bath: On sunny days, enjoy the natural pools for a refreshing swim in the middle of the jungle.
The sighting of the hummingbird queue spatula is not guaranteed, but it is frequent throughout the year, except in July, when shed their plumage. A unique experience to connect with the biodiversity of the Amazon region. Book now and live this adventure!

• TOUR : Kuelap at 09:00 am. We will pick you up directly from your hotel to start the trip to the picturesque town of Nuevo Tingo, a journey of about an hour by car. To get there, we will head towards the departure station of the cable Cars Kuelap (cable car), where you will enjoy an exciting and brief tour of 20 minutes will take you to the parador resort, offering st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Once at the parador resort, you'll have the opportunity to explore the Interpretation Center, where you can learn about the history and culture of the fortress of Kuelap, as well as to visit the local craft shops to bring you a souvenir authentic to your visit.
Then, we begin a 40-minute hike that will take us directly to the imposing walls of the fortress. When you arrive, you will have time to admire this magnificent structure, which has withstood the test of time, and explore a part of the Llaqta of Kuelap in a journey of approximately 2 hours. While you walk through this archaeological site, you will discover the secrets of this jewel of the culture Chachapoya, a place that continues to hold mysteries ancient.
After this incredible experience, we will return to the boarding area of the cable car to take the shuttle back to Nuevo Tingo, where we will enjoy a delicious lunch at a local restaurant. Finally, we will embark on a journey back to the city of Chachapoyas, where we will arrive around 5:30 PM, ending a day full of history, natural beauty and culture.

• TOURS :karajia Sarcophagi and Quiocta Caverns. At 9:30 am. we will pick you up directly from your hotel and we drive to the picturesque village of Lamud. After a short 30-minute journey in the car, we arrive to the famous Cavern of Quiocta, the first cavern lit Peru. Just A 5-minute walk from the parking area, we will be greeted by the impressive entry to this natural wonder.
Inside the cavern, you'll enjoy a fascinating exploration of 1.5 hours, surrounded by thousands of stalactites and stalagmites create a landscape unique underground. The magic of this place will make you feel as if you're entering a world of another time, where nature has carved genuine works of art underground.
After the visit, we return to Lamud to enjoy a delicious lunch in one of the local restaurants, recharging energies for the next adventure.
After lunch, we drive to the village of Cruzpata, a journey of about 1 hour by car, and from there we will begin a 30-minute walk that will take us to the impressive archaeological site of Karajía. This place is famous for their sarcophagi and funerary suspended in the cliffs, a style funeral unique not only in Peru, but throughout the world. Here, you'll be able to contemplate these enigmatic structures, which connect us with the ancient beliefs and customs of the cultures that inhabited the region.
After enjoying this incredible display of the history, pre-inca, we will return to Cruzpata and we will take the transport to return to Chachapoyas, where we will arrive around 6:00 PM.

• TOURS: Leymebamba Museum - Mausoleum of Revash. 8:30 AM: Start our amazing adventure to the picturesque village of San Bartolo! Enjoy a quiet journey of 2 hours in a car, surrounded by stunning landscapes. When arriving, we will go on a tour of a 40-minute walk that will take us to a spectacular viewpoint, from where you can admire up close to the towering mausoleums of Revash, authentic archeological gems that emerge majestically from the cliffs, only a few metres away. In addition to the fascinating vision of these historical monuments, you will enjoy a unique panoramic of the surrounding landscape, giving you a deep connection with nature and the local culture. After this encounter with the story, we return to the charming town of San Bartolo to continue our trip.
Below, we will head to Leymebamba, a journey of about 1 hour by car. Here, we invite you to enjoy a delicious and comforting lunch, ideal to recharge before our next stop.
In the afternoon, we will explore the Leymebamba Museum (Centro Mallqui), a place where history comes to life. This fascinating museum houses an impressive collection of more than 2500 archaeological pieces, including 219 mummies that allow us to probe the mysterious past of the cultures of pre-incan. In addition, you'll be able to admire the collection of Quipus largest recorded in Peru, a valuable example of the ingenious form of communication and record of the ancient inhabitants of the region.After this immersion in the history and knowledge, we will return to Chachapoyas, bringing with us the memories of a day full of learning, natural beauty and culture.Arriving at 18: 30 hours approx.

• TOURS: Falls Gocta. At 09:30 AM, we will pick you up at your hotel and, after a journey of about 1 hour in the car, we arrive to the community of Cocachimba, a picturesque village in the heart of nature. From there, we will begin an exciting guided walk to one of the tallest waterfalls in the world: the majestic Catarata Gocta.
Along this journey, you will have the opportunity to see the breathtaking beauty of the waterfall, taking spectacular photographs and, for the more adventurous even can enjoy a refreshing swim in its crystal clear waters, even if the water temperature is 8°C, which makes it a unique experience!
Immerse yourself in the biodiversity of the high forest, home to the vibrant, Cock of the Rock, hummingbirds and many other local species. This walk, which extends for approximately 5 hours (including back and forth), will allow you to connect with nature in its purest state, while enjoying a spectacular landscape and a tranquil atmosphere that will leave you breathless.
Once we have experienced this unique experience, you will return to the community of Cocachimba, where you can relax and enjoy a delicious lunch to recover energies. After this break, we will begin the return to Chachapoyas. Arriving at 17:30 hours to Chachapoyas.
